What is student physicals consent form

The Student Physicals Consent Form is a Medical Consent Form used by parents to authorize their child’s participation in school sports after completing the necessary pre-participation physical screening.

What is the Student Physicals Consent Form?

The Student Physicals Consent Form serves a vital role for students participating in school sports in Texas. It aligns with UIL guidelines, ensuring compliance and safety during physical activities. This form is closely related to the Methodist consent form and accommodates the UIL physical evaluation, emphasizing the necessity of securing parental consent.
Obtaining a signed Student Physicals Consent Form is important as it confirms a parent or guardian's agreement for their child to engage in sports, protecting both the student and the school from potential liabilities.
